首页
Git
Linux
中间件
Kubernetes
Devops
Ansible
数据库
其他
云途运维
累计撰写
73
篇文章
累计创建
23
个标签
累计收到
2
条评论
栏目
首页
Git
Linux
中间件
Kubernetes
Devops
Ansible
数据库
其他
目 录
CONTENT
以下是
ansible
相关的文章
2025-06-26
【Ansible】Ansible Template
ansible模板(Templates)是使用Jinja2模板引擎的强大功能,允许创建动态配置文件。 基础概念 模板文件:以.j2为扩展名的文件,包含静态内容和动态变量 Jinja2:Python的模块引擎,提供变量替换、控制结构等功能 模板模块:template模块用于处理模板文件 示例: t
2025-06-26
4
0
0
ansible
2025-06-26
【Ansible】Ansible角色
一、基本概念 ansible role是一种组织playbook的方式,它将相关的任务、变量、配置文件、模板等组织到一个预定义的文件结构中。使用roles可以使playbook更加模块化、可重用和易于管理。 playbook存在的问题 配置文件乱放 功能重复,太多冗余 所有的任务写在同一个文件里,容
2025-06-26
20
0
0
ansible
2025-06-26
【Ansible】Ansible Playbook(二)
一、循环 Ansible 提供了多种循环机制来简化重复性任务的操作。循环可以让你对一组数据项执行相同的任务,而不需要为每个项单独编写任务。 例如,拷贝文件和创建目录等任务。当需要使用PlayBook多次创建文件或目录时,我们需要重复的书写。如下: - name: 创建多个文件(不使用循环) ho
2025-06-26
9
0
0
ansible
2025-06-26
【Ansible】Ansible Playbook(一)
Ansible PlayBook是Ansible的核心组件之一,用于定义自动化任务。采用YAML格式编写,允许以声明式的方式描述服务器配置、应用部署、服务管理等操作。 PlayBook即剧本,类似于电影的剧本。一部电影由很多很多个不同的场景组成,类似于第一场戏、第二场戏。一场戏中有很多很多的组成:演
2025-06-26
16
0
0
ansible
2025-06-26
【Ansible】Ansible模块
官网内置模块:https://docs.ansible.com/ansible/latest/collections/ansible/builtin/index.html#plugins-in-ansible-builtin 一、file 模块 file模块是ansible中用于管理文件和目录的核心
2025-06-26
17
0
0
ansible
2025-06-26
【Ansible】使用Ansible需要注意的几个事项
一、服务器需要Python环境 被管理的服务器(目标主机)默认需要安装 Python,因为 Ansible 通过 SSH 在目标主机上执行模块时,大多数模块依赖 Python 环境。 若目标主机无 Python,可先用 raw
2025-06-26
14
0
0
ansible
2025-06-26
【Ansible】Ansible主配置文件及主机清单文件
一、主配置文件 主配置文件路径/etc/ansible/ansible.cfg [defaults] #通用配置项 # 默认Inventory文件路径(主机清单文件) # inventory = /etc/ansible/hosts # 远程连接用户(默认当前用户) # remote_user =
2025-06-26
14
0
0
ansible
2025-06-26
【Ansible】Ansible简介及基本语法
一、Ansible介绍 Ansible是一款基于Python开发的开源自动化工具,主要用于配置管理、应用部署、任务自动化和持续交付。它由Red Hat公司维护,采用无代理架构(无需在目标主机上安装客户端),通过SSH进行通信,简化了大规模系统的管理。 使用传统的shell命令一台台去操控服务器,固然
2025-06-26
23
0
0
ansible